Configuring Network Settings
Optimizing your network settings is crucial for a smooth and lag-free gameplay experience in Throne and Liberty. Follow these steps to configure your network settings effectively:
Server Selection
Choose a server closest to your physical location to minimize latency. Within the game client, the server list displays their respective regions and estimated ping times.
Network Protocol
Throne and Liberty supports both TCP and UDP protocols. TCP is more reliable but can introduce higher latency, while UDP prioritizes speed but may result in packet loss. Experiment with both protocols to determine the best fit for your connection.
QoS (Quality of Service) Settings
Prioritizing Throne and Liberty traffic can significantly reduce latency and lag. Configure Quality of Service settings within your router or modem to give the game higher network priority. Refer to the manufacturer’s instructions for specific steps:

Adjusting Camera Perspective
In Throne and Liberty, you have the ability to adjust your camera perspective to enhance your gaming experience. Here are some tips on how to customize your camera settings:
Camera Sensitivity
Adjusting your camera sensitivity determines how quickly your camera moves when you manipulate the mouse or controller. Experiment with different settings to find the sensitivity that feels most comfortable and responsive for your gameplay.
Camera Distance
The camera distance setting controls how far your camera is positioned from your character. Adjust this setting to achieve the desired level of field of view, allowing you to see more of your surroundings or focus on the immediate action.
Camera Height
Customizing your camera height changes the vertical position of your camera. This setting can provide a more immersive perspective by adjusting the camera to eye level or give you a broader view of the battlefield by raising it.
Lock Camera
The lock camera option allows you to keep your camera fixed on your character. This setting can be useful for maintaining a stable perspective during intense combat, especially if you find yourself frequently losing track of your character’s position.
Toggle Camera Zoom
The toggle camera zoom feature allows you to zoom in or out of your perspective on the fly. This feature can be helpful for scouting ahead, focusing on specific targets, or getting a bird’s-eye view of the battlefield. Managing Inventory Space
Managing inventory space is crucial in Throne and Liberty. Here are some tips to optimize it:
1. Keep Essential Items Only
Identify the most important items you need to keep and discard the rest. Focus on essential gear, consumables, and materials for crafting and quests.
2. Use Storage Options
Utilize storage chests in towns and cities to store excess items. This frees up space in your personal inventory and allows you to access them later.
3. Stack Items
Many items in Throne and Liberty can be stacked. Ensure you combine similar items to reduce the number of slots they occupy in your inventory.
4. Sell Unwanted Items
Visit vendors to sell unwanted items. This not only clears up space but also provides additional funds for upgrades.
5. Break Down Unnecessary Gear
If you have excess gear that you don’t need, consider breaking it down into materials. These materials can be used for crafting or sold for currency.
6. Prioritize Quest Items
Quest items are often essential for progressing through the game. Keep them separate from other inventory items to avoid accidentally discarding or selling them.
7. Use the Appraisal System
The appraisal system allows you to evaluate the value of items in your inventory. This helps you identify items that can be sold for a profit or broken down for materials. The system provides the following color-coded value designations:

Troubleshooting Common Issues
1. Game Crashes on Launch
Check for any other processes or programs running in the background and try to close them. Disable any antivirus or firewall software.
2. Low FPS or Stuttering
Set the graphics settings to low or medium. Close any unnecessary background programs. Update your graphics drivers.
3. Server Connection Issues
Ensure your internet connection is stable. Try connecting to a different server. Check for any server maintenance or downtime.
4. Keyboard Controls Not Working
Make sure your keyboard is properly plugged in and correctly configured within the game settings. Check for any hardware conflicts or driver issues.
5. Mouse Sensitivity Issues
Adjust the mouse sensitivity settings within the game to find a comfortable level. Ensure your mouse is properly calibrated.
6. Game Freezes or Locks Up
Restart the game. Check for any pending Windows updates or system driver updates. Scan your computer for malware or viruses.
7. Error Message: “Failed to Initialize Graphics Device”
Update your graphics drivers. Ensure your graphics card meets the minimum system requirements. Try running the game in a lower resolution or with lower graphics settings.
8. Audio Issues
Check if your speakers or headphones are properly connected and configured. Adjust the audio settings within the game. Try reinstalling the game’s audio drivers.
9. Unable to Join Friends or Party
Ensure all players are on the same server. Check if your internet connection allows for online play. Try restarting the game or creating a new party.
10. Advanced Troubleshooting for Persistent Issues
Update your BIOS and chipset drivers. Run a memory diagnostic test. Check your power supply to ensure it is providing adequate wattage. Disable any overclocking settings.
